What hoteliers love

User-friendly interface 98% positive

Users consistently praise SkyTouch for its intuitive, easy-to-navigate system. Many highlight how quickly new staff members can be trained, thanks to... Users consistently praise SkyTouch for its intuitive, easy-to-navigate system. Many highlight how quickly new staff members can be trained, thanks to the interface's simplicity. This aspect makes SkyTouch particularly well-suited for properties that frequently onboard new employees.

Customer support responsiveness 72% positive

SkyTouch's customer support receives mixed feedback. Many users commend the support team for their professionalism and helpfulness. However, others cr... SkyTouch's customer support receives mixed feedback. Many users commend the support team for their professionalism and helpfulness. However, others criticize the extended waiting times and the fact that long-standing issues remain unresolved despite multiple reports.

Remote access 73% positive

SkyTouch's cloud-based system is appreciated for its remote access capability. This allows hotel managers to monitor operations, make rate changes, an... SkyTouch's cloud-based system is appreciated for its remote access capability. This allows hotel managers to monitor operations, make rate changes, and check reports from any location with internet access, which is a significant advantage for multi-property managers.

Where hoteliers push back

Customizability limitations 97% negative

While SkyTouch offers a range of features, users report that the system's customizability is limited. Specific areas of concern include the inability... While SkyTouch offers a range of features, users report that the system's customizability is limited. Specific areas of concern include the inability to tailor reports, user interface layouts, and reservation processes to meet unique property needs.

Bugs and glitches 91% negative

Many users express frustration with SkyTouch due to recurring software bugs and glitches. These issues range from intermittent system crashes and logi... Many users express frustration with SkyTouch due to recurring software bugs and glitches. These issues range from intermittent system crashes and login problems to malfunctioning features like the tape chart and housekeeping modules. Users cite the need for more robust bug fixes and quicker resolutions from the support team.

How Does HTR Evaluate and Rank HUGO and SkyTouch Technology?

The HT Score is a composite ranking that considers 4 criteria groups and over a dozen variables to help hoteliers objectively compare hotel technology products. HUGO Hotelsoftware GmbH has an HT Score of 0 and SkyTouch Technology has 77. Here is how the score is calculated.

Criteria Group Weight What It Measures
Customer Ratings & Reviews

How highly do users recommend this product?

Ratings Score, Review Volume, Share of Voice, Review Depth, Review Recency, Success Stories

The most heavily weighted factor. Analyzes average satisfaction ratings (likelihood to recommend, ease of use, support, ROI), total review count relative to category peers, review recency (at least 20 reviews in the trailing 6 months), and share of voice across unique hotel clients to detect selection bias.

Partner Ecosystem

How highly do tech partners recommend this company?

Partner Recommendations, Integration Quantity, Integration Quality

Evaluates partner recommendations as expert votes of confidence, the number of verified integrations, and ecosystem quality — the average HT Scores of integration partners. Products with higher-quality integration ecosystems are more likely to deliver a connected tech stack.

Customer Centricity

How customer-centric is this organization?

Certified Support, Review Consistency, Profile Completeness

Assesses whether the company has earned HTR Customer Support Certification, maintains consistent review collection over time (an indicator of feedback-driven culture), and keeps product profiles complete with capabilities, screenshots, pricing, and features.

Reach, Staying Power & Resources

How extensive is this company's reach and resourcing?

Geographic Reach, Staying Power, Company Resources, Trending Score

Measures global presence (countries and regions served), years in business as a stability proxy, team headcount as a resource proxy, and a trending score based on trailing-twelve-month buyer inquiries, reviews, partner recommendations, and press activity.

Customer ratings and reviews are by far the most important factor in the HT Score algorithm. HTR does not accept payment for higher rankings. All reviews are verified — only hotel industry practitioners with confirmed affiliations can submit ratings. View full HT Score methodology →
